  • Fiona, I've had 2 of my 3 Rub n Buff lids split. I've tried everything to patch them up, but sadly the paste is drying out very fast. If you come up with any way to save it, I'd be interested. I've now started storing the tubes in a plastic container to see if that helps, but I'm not sure it is. I've just bought 3 new colours - they are so expensive - and I'm hoping they won't do the same thing. The split tubes were hardly used. Glenda

  • @GlendaCairns I have had this happen too and I have used plastic wrap and put the lid back on. When the lid has cracked so bad, I have used the plastic wrap and a small elastic band.

  • @rsingr100 Thanks for the tip - I tried tape, strong glue, even 2 part putty to no avail. I'll try the wrap if sadly there is a next time.
